The Lancaster MP has raised concerns about hospital funding with the Prime Minister.
During Prime Minister’s Questions in the House of Commons, Cat Smith highlighted the state of Royal Lancaster Infirmary buildings with Rishi Sunak, asking the where promised funding is for a new and improved hospital for the city.
Ms Smith asked: ‘’Last week I met with RCN nurses. One of the biggest challenges that they face is the crumbling buildings of the Royal Lancaster Infirmary.
‘’Hospital bosses were promised capital funding as part of one of these, so called, 40 new hospitals back in January. But it’s March and they haven’t seen a penny. So how many broken hospitals and broken promises will it take for the Prime Minister to finally fix something?.”
In response, the Prime Minister said: “We’re investing record sums in the hospital capital upgrade programme across the country. I’m very happy to make sure we are making progress on the scheme that she mentioned and that she gets the detail of that.
‘’But not just the 40 hospitals but 90 upgrades around the country and up to 300 community diagnostic centres and surgical hubs. This is a Government that is backing the NHS with the resources it needs.”
Cat Smith later commented: “I am disappointed that the Prime Minister does not take seriously the dire needs of the people of Lancaster and Fleetwood.
‘’Access to high quality hospital buildings is as urgent as it is necessary. It is a disgrace that the Government promised new hospitals three years ago and is yet to take any meaningful steps forward.”
In July 2021, the New Hospitals Programme published a Case for Change report, which explained why funding for new hospital facilities is essential for the health of people in Lancashire and South Cumbria.
Following this in September 2021, a longlist of possible solutions was shared for hospital facilities in Preston, Lancaster and Barrow-in-Furness.
In March 2022, the NHS in Lancashire and South Cumbria published a shortlist of proposals for new hospital facilities locally, before in September, stating its preference for new hospitals on new sites for both Royal Preston Hospital and Royal Lancaster Infirmary as part of the New Hospitals Programme.
